POTATO EXPRESS!!! A MUST BUY!! 6 people found this helpful. Helpful.The time depends on the number of potatoes and the size of your potatoes. For 1 medium-sized potato, start with 5-6 minutes. For 2 medium-sized potatoes, start with 10-11 minutes microwave time. For 4 potatoes, start with 15-16 minutes in the microwave. After 10 minutes, the potatoes are almost fully cooked.Feb 9, 2021 · Trim away any blemishes. Poke the potatoes 3-4 times about an inch deep using a small skewer, cake tester or fork. This important step helps steam to escape for even cooking. Put the potatoes on a microwave-safe plate and place in the microwave. Cook on full power for 10 to 12 minutes (see notes for other potatoes). For crispy skin, pop it in the oven. Preheat your oven to 425°F. After cooking your potatoes in the microwave, place them on a baking sheet and pop it in the oven for 10-15 minutes.
